Licensing and Regulation

This is the bedrock of a safe and fair gambling experience. Always play at casinos licensed by reputable regulatory bodies. In Australia, look for licenses from the Northern Territory Racing Commission or the relevant state-based gaming authorities. These licenses ensure the casino adheres to strict standards of fairness, security, and responsible gambling practices. Unlicensed casinos are a gamble you don’t want to take.

Bonuses and Promotions

Bonuses can boost your bankroll and extend your playing time. However, always read the terms and conditions carefully. Pay attention to wagering requirements (the amount you need to bet before you can withdraw bonus winnings), time limits, and game restrictions. Choose bonuses that align with your playing style and are realistically achievable.

Bankroll Management

This is the cornerstone of responsible gambling. Set a budget before you start playing and stick to it. Don’t chase losses, and never gamble with money you can’t afford to lose. Divide your bankroll into smaller sessions to extend your playing time and reduce the risk of significant losses.

Game Selection and Strategy

You probably already have your favorite games, but it’s always worth exploring new options. Familiarize yourself with the rules and strategies of each game. For table games, learn basic strategy charts to improve your odds. For slots, understand the paytable and volatility of the game.

Know Your Limits

Recognize the signs of problem gambling. If you find yourself spending more time or money than you intended, or if gambling is negatively impacting your life, seek help. Resources like Gambling Help Online and Lifeline are available to provide support and guidance.
